Walther PPS 9mm

Recommended Posts

Anyone have one?

 

Thinking my next purchase will be a compact 9mm.

 

Buddy carries one as his off duty weapon and loves it.

 

Sort of reminds me of an XD sub, but the grip on the XD was REALLLY fat. Too much so for me.

 

being a single stack, this is much thinner.

Lynn handled one in the store, and liked the feel of it a lot. It has the same feel as her P22, so she was very comfortable with it. It's on the short list of guns to try out if the opportunity ever presents itself. Personally, I don't care for the mag release lever on the trigger guard, and the grip texture is a little weird for me, but it feels like a nice, well made and substantial gun.

I've fired Sigman's a couple times. First time I didn't like the trigger at all.. but second time I shot it, it didn't feel bad at all. Reloads are a little tricky if you have biggish hands - you have to be careful to not get your pinky caught between the magazine and the grip. It would probably make a pretty good carry gun cuz of how thin it is. Overall tho, my impressions of it were positive in the limited trigger time I had on it.

I had the opposite impression as Ken. I have held a few different Walther plastic guns, and they all felt really cheap to me. I felt the controls (slide release and safety) felt like they would break without that much pressure exerted on them.

I am not a plastic hater. I own and have owned Glocks and HKs that were poly, liked shooting a friend's S&W M&P, and have no problem with plastic guns in general.

I havent shot the PPS, but have fondled it a few times. I am actually a fan of the mag release on the trigger guard ala Hk, however, the grip was a bit too slim for my hand, and felt my nails digging into my other palm when gripping it. I would look into the Sig P228. Shot Bry@n's last night and loved it. nice compact size, but the grip felt a tad better.

Yes - I have one, it is an awesome shooter and built well. It's a great CCW piece since it's very thin and light. I bought mine when they were giving the free 2nd mag. It does shoot accurate for a small gun. Not one failure yet. The trigger was a little gritty when new, but has smoothed out alot. It's comfortable to shoot and I like it better than the XD sub-compact,
